Hidden Gardens of Paris

Discover the urban oases that give Paris its secret soul!

Arranged by area, from the Left Bank to the Right Bank and far beyond, Hidden Gardens of Paris is a gorgeously photographed guide to 40 beautiful, natural environments hidden in the heart of the City of Light. Off the beaten tourist track, you'll find the Jardin de l'Atlantique, far from the madding crowd on the roof of Gare Montparnasse...the grove of oak and maples that hides the children's carousel of the Square Boucicaut...the secret paths that lead to the Jardin de la Vallée Suisse, invisible unless you know where to look...the chestnuts that inspired Manet and Verlaine in the Square Batignolles...and more hidden treasures most visitors will never see!

Beautiful and Informative
May 17, 2012

I bought this for a friend who loves Paris and is a big gardener. This is not of book of personal home gardens rather it features many historical public gardens and buildings and the history surrounding each of those spots. I found it very interesting reading the short chapters about each of the featured gardens and dreaming about someday visiting many of them. This is not a "how to" book,
